Biological Activity

Description
7ACC2, a potent monocarboxylate transporter (MCT) inhibitor with an IC50 of 11 nM for [14C]-lactate influx inhibition, also serves as a strong inhibitor of mitochondrial pyruvate transport. 7ACC2 is identified as an anticancer agent by impeding lactate flux[1][2].
